Manager Business Development Security information

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a manager business development security?

To thrive as a Manager Business Development Security, you need a solid background in sales, security solutions, and strategic business development, often supported by a bachelor’s degree in business, IT, or a related field. Familiarity with CRM platforms, cybersecurity products, and certifications such as CISSP or CISM is commonly required. Outstanding negotiation, relationship-building, and communication skills set top performers apart in this role. These skills are crucial for identifying new security business opportunities, building client trust, and driving sustainable growth in a competitive market.

What is the difference between Manager Business Development Security vs Business Development Manager?

AspectManager Business Development SecurityBusiness Development Manager
Primary FocusSecurity solutions, risk management, and client security needsMarket expansion, sales, and client acquisition across industries
Required CredentialsSecurity certifications (e.g., CISSP), industry-specific knowledgeSales, marketing, or business development experience, often with industry-specific knowledge
Work EnvironmentSecurity firms, corporate security departments, consultingCorporate offices, sales environments, client sites
Industry UsageSecurity and risk management sectorsVarious industries including tech, finance, manufacturing

The Manager Business Development Security focuses on security solutions and risk management, requiring specialized security credentials. In contrast, the Business Development Manager concentrates on expanding market share and sales across industries. Both roles involve client interaction but differ in their core expertise and industry focus.

What does a manager business development security do?

A Manager Business Development Security is responsible for identifying, developing, and securing new business opportunities in the security sector. They work closely with clients to understand their security needs and offer tailored solutions, often involving products or services such as cybersecurity, physical security, or risk management. Their role involves building strategic relationships, negotiating contracts, and collaborating with internal teams to deliver proposals. They also stay informed about industry trends and competitors to ensure the company's offerings remain competitive.

What are some common challenges faced by a manager business development security when aligning client security needs with available solutions?

A Manager Business Development Security often encounters the challenge of bridging the gap between complex client security requirements and the capabilities of their organization's offerings. This involves staying current with evolving security threats, understanding the client's unique risk landscape, and ensuring proposed solutions are both effective and scalable. Successful managers must communicate technical concepts to non-technical stakeholders and collaborate closely with product, sales, and engineering teams to tailor solutions that meet client expectations while remaining feasible and cost-effective.

Objective

The Business Development Manager is responsible for ensuring achievement of revenue objectives for their service area. Revenue is to be generated from a variety of Sales and Marketing duties, including researching and pursuing new referral sources, and enhancing and maintaining relationships with existing referral sources. This position is responsible for reporting results in moving relationships forward to the General Manager of the franchise location on a weekly basis, discussing successes and opportunities, and demonstrating documented progress and inquiry production in Sales/Marketing/Networking areas. This role reports directly to the General Manager of the franchise location.

Primary Responsibilities
  • Reflect the core values of Klipsch Senior Care, LLC. d.b.a. an independently owned and operated Home Instead franchise.
  • Responsible for researching and developing Referral Provider Network relationships and producing referrals; performs all phases of consultative sales process, including preparation and documentation of cold calls, follow-up calls, diagnosis of referral source and client needs, recommendation of appropriate Home Instead® services and additional community resources, maintaining and nurturing existing referral accounts, including follow-up, as necessary.
  • Achieve inquiry generation objectives for the West Indianapolis territory and surrounding areas with the primary goal of bringing in new business to increase overall market share. Target accounts include, but are not limited to, hospitals, physicians, home health agencies, assisted living facilities, nursing homes, senior centers, hospice, rehabilitation centers, etc.
  • In conjunction with Home Instead franchise leadership, develops sales and marketing plans, detailing weekly and monthly activities focused on meeting or exceeding established goals.
  • Develop and maintain knowledge of Home Instead brand. Effectively presents Home Instead marketing materials and services to referral providers, including 1:1 meetings, as well as planning, arranging, and conducting formal group presentations to referral providers.
  • Maintain accurate records of all sales and prospecting activities including sales calls; presentations; closed sales; and follow-up activities within the assigned territory, including the use of software to maintain accurate records to maximize territory potential.
  • Develop a database of qualified leads from referrals through face-to-face cold calling on referral providers, email, telephone, and Web.
  • Conduct Service Inquiries as needed following the consultative sales process.
  • Adhere to all company policies, procedures, and business ethics codes.
  • Participate in and contribute to the development of educational programs offered to clients, prospects, and co-workers.
  • Conduct the initial client/Care Professionals introduction.
Secondary Responsibilities
  • Conduct Care Consultations as needed following the consultative sales process.
  • Conduct quality assurance (QA) visits with clients as needed.
  • Participate in various PR strategies.
